PM and the Governor Mark start of Marking Examinations Nationwide, an Event Sponsored by Zain

Port Sudan – Sudanhorizon – Follow-ups
In an initiative that affirms its ongoing commitment to supporting education and youth in Sudan, the Sudanese Mobile Phone Company (Zain) has sponsored the “Ring the Bell” program marking the start of the Sudanese Certificate Examinations for the deferred batch for the year 2024. The event took place morning (Sunday) at Saadabi Girls Secondary School in Port Sudan.
The program was launched in the presence of the Prime Minister, Dr. Kamil Idris, the Governor of the Red Sea State, Gen. Mustafa Mohamed Nour, the Undersecretary of the Ministry of Education, Dr. Ahmed Khalifa, members of the Higher Committee of the Sudanese Certificate Examinations Emergency Room, the Regional Director of Zain in the Red Sea Sector, and a number of executive and education leaders.
In his address marking the event, Prime Minister Kamil Idris emphasized the importance of the Sudan School Certificate Exams as a pivotal milestone in students’ educational and societal journeys. He praised the efforts of the organizing committee to overcome challenges and ensure the exams were conducted in a safe and organized environment despite the exceptional circumstances facing the country.

 

 

For his part, Zain’s Regional Director for the Red Sea Sector, Mr. Samawal Karar, expressed the company’s pride in participating in this important national event. He emphasized Zain’s commitment to supporting the educational process and assisting Sudanese society in its journey toward the future, especially at this critical stage in the nation’s history.
Karrar noted that Zain had honored outstanding students in the Sudanese School Certificate exams for the postponed batch for 2023 and is now in the process of launching the second edition of the vocational training project in six Sudanese states. The project aims to empower youth and provide them with the skill required to enter the labor market and contribute effectively to the nation’s progress.
